repo.or.cz
/
AROS.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
disable for now...
2017-02-19
NicJ
A
d
i
s
a
ble for no
w
.
.
.
commit
|
commitdiff
|
tree
2017-02-19
NicJA
fix a couple of debug lines
.
commit
|
commitdiff
|
tree
2017-02-19
Ni
c
J
A
use the ver
y
last of the APIC Devi
c
e I
R
Q's for the
.
.
.
commit
|
commitdiff
|
tree
2017-02-19
NicJA
build the ap
i
c heart
b
eat ti
m
er code
commit
|
commitdiff
|
tree
2017-02-19
Nic
J
A
pla
c
eholder for the
a
pic
heartbea
t
t
i
m
er cod
e
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
o
n
ly eve
r
update the prima
r
y cores s
c
hed
u
lin
g
data
.
.
.
commit
|
commitdiff
|
tree
2017-02-18
N
i
cJA
add an apic flag to specif
y
if we
are using the apic
.
.
.
commit
|
commitdiff
|
tree
2017-02-18
Nic
J
A
don't s
e
t th
e
t
ask unt
i
l we hold
th
e
lock
commit
|
commitdiff
|
tree
2017-02-18
NicJA
make sure
t
he msgport is initialize
d
.
commit
|
commitdiff
|
tree
2017-02-18
Ni
c
JA
m
ak
e
sure the msgpor
t
is initialized
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
ma
k
e sure the
m
sgport is init
i
ali
z
ed
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
make sure the msgport i
s
init
i
alized
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
p
u
l
l in memset()
commit
|
commitdiff
|
tree
2017-02-18
NicJA
make
sure the
m
s
gport's ar
e
initial
i
z
e
d
.
commit
|
commitdiff
|
tree
2017-02-18
N
icJ
A
make s
u
re the msgpo
r
t
is i
n
itialized
.
commit
|
commitdiff
|
tree
2017-02-18
N
i
cJA
m
a
ke sure the msgport
'
s
a
re initi
a
liz
e
d
.
commit
|
commitdiff
|
tree
2017-02-18
Ni
c
J
A
m
ake sur
e
the msg
p
ort is initiali
z
ed
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
ma
k
e sure the ms
g
port is init
i
alized
.
commit
|
commitdiff
|
tree
2017-02-18
N
i
cJA
if th
e
re is
n
o userport, use the window p
o
r
t
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
mak
e
s
u
r
e
the msgport is i
n
it
i
alized
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
mak
e
sure the msgport
i
s
in
i
tialized
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
r
e
move un
n
ecessary assig
n
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
m
a
ke sure
t
he
m
sgport is in
i
tialized
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
make s
u
re the msgport is initialized
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
make sure t
h
e
m
sgport's ar
e
initialized
.
commit
|
commitdiff
|
tree
2017-02-18
Nic
J
A
make su
r
e the msgport is
initialized
.
commit
|
commitdiff
|
tree
2017-02-18
NicJ
A
make s
u
re the msgpo
r
t
'
s
are initialized
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
make s
u
r
e the msgport is
i
n
iti
a
l
i
zed
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
protect
a
c
cess to exec int
r
's
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
protect acce
s
s to the port lis
t
commit
|
commitdiff
|
tree
2017-02-18
N
i
cJA
p
r
otect acce
s
s to the semaphore list
.
fix comp
i
le of
.
.
.
commit
|
commitdiff
|
tree
2017-02-18
Ni
c
JA
protect acces
s
to th
e
library lis
t
commit
|
commitdiff
|
tree
2017-02-18
N
icJA
protect ac
c
e
s
s to
the devic
e
list
commit
|
commitdiff
|
tree
2017-02-18
NicJ
A
prote
c
t a
c
cess to the re
s
ource li
s
t
commit
|
commitdiff
|
tree
2017-02-18
NicJA
and initia
l
ize the
m
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
add the remaining public reso
u
rce l
o
cks
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
get read
loc
k
s on the msgport before a
c
cessing it
.
commit
|
commitdiff
|
tree
2017-02-18
NicJA
always initialize
a
pu
b
lic ports lock
.
commit
|
commitdiff
|
tree
2017-02-17
NicJA
just c
h
eck if t
h
e ARO
S
s
pinloc
k
type has been defined
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
N
i
cJA
der
e
ference t
h
e point
e
r
.
commit
|
commitdiff
|
tree
2017-02-17
NicJA
i
n
itialize the msgport to 0
.
commit
|
commitdiff
|
tree
2017-02-17
N
icJA
initialize th
e
msgport to
0
.
commit
|
commitdiff
|
tree
2017-02-17
Nic
J
A
initial
i
z
e
the msgport to 0
.
commit
|
commitdiff
|
tree
2017-02-17
Ni
c
J
A
initi
a
lize the msgport to 0
.
commit
|
commitdiff
|
tree
2017-02-17
N
i
cJA
initialize
t
he msgport
t
o 0
.
commit
|
commitdiff
|
tree
2017-02-17
Ni
c
J
A
use createmsgp
o
r
t
.
commit
|
commitdiff
|
tree
2017-02-17
NicJA
in
i
tialize the msgport to 0
.
commit
|
commitdiff
|
tree
2017-02-17
NicJ
A
use create/
d
elete ms
g
port where applica
b
le
.
initia
l
ize
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
NicJA
u
s
e
crea
t
e/dele
t
e msgport
.
commit
|
commitdiff
|
tree
2017-02-17
Ni
c
JA
use create
/
d
e
lete msg
p
or
t
.
commit
|
commitdiff
|
tree
2017-02-17
NicJ
A
use create/del
e
te msgport
.
commit
|
commitdiff
|
tree
2017-02-17
N
icJ
A
use the
c
orrect
exception count
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
N
i
c
J
A
use the correct ex
c
eption cou
n
t
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
NicJA
add
a coup
l
e
of init debug li
n
es
to help tra
c
e p
r
ogre
s
s
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
NicJA
use mo
r
e sui
t
able nam
e
s for the speci
f
ic
a
r
c
h
default
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
NicJA
typo
commit
|
commitdiff
|
tree
2017-02-17
Ni
c
JA
ma
k
e sure the apic
additio
n
al exce
p
tions are passed
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
NicJA
mo
v
e the x86
_
6
4
s
p
e
c
ific
e
xception 0x0
E
h
andling c
o
de
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
Nic
J
A
define EXC
E
PTION_COUNT in the common h
e
a
der, an
d
make
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
Ni
c
JA
define th
e
APIC except
i
on count separ
a
tely
t
o
the common
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
Nic
J
A
only
t
ry t
o
r
u
n handlers for legitimate exception numbers
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
NicJ
A
make
s
ur
e
w
e
o
nly reserve exact
l
y 14
"hard
w
are"
IRQs
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
N
icJA
if __
A
ROS
P
LATFORM_SM
P
__ is defined, always provi
s
io
n
.
.
.
commit
|
commitdiff
|
tree
2017-02-17
N
icJA
expose
_
_
AROSPLATFORM_SMP__ if the target platf
o
rm
.
.
.
commit
|
commitdiff
|
tree
2017-02-16
Ni
c
JA
re
m
ove
t
h
e
reference to MemListSem
.
commit
|
commitdiff
|
tree
2017-02-16
NicJA
add closing
br
a
cket
.
.
commit
|
commitdiff
|
tree
2017-02-16
NicJA
quieten
d
e
bug
commit
|
commitdiff
|
tree
2017-02-16
NicJA
t
y
po
commit
|
commitdiff
|
tree
2017-02-16
NicJA
store
t
he BOOT c
p
u
'
s config on i386
also
.
commit
|
commitdiff
|
tree
2017-02-16
NicJA
use the correct IRQ names
.
Al
l
ocate the boot config
.
.
.
commit
|
commitdiff
|
tree
2017-02-16
N
i
cJA
ca
l
l the
correct
inter
r
upt c ha
n
d
l
er
.
commit
|
commitdiff
|
tree
2017-02-16
NicJA
fix i3
8
6 build
.
we need
to use "q" fo
r
byte s
i
ze operations
.
commit
|
commitdiff
|
tree
2017-02-16
Ni
c
JA
use th
e
idt type
.
commit
|
commitdiff
|
tree
2017-02-16
NicJ
A
r
eserv
e
/in
i
tialize the syscall
i
r
q/vector
commit
|
commitdiff
|
tree
2017-02-16
NicJA
f
i
x a typo
.
.
commit
|
commitdiff
|
tree
2017-02-16
NicJ
A
synch with names used
i
n common
c
ode and x86_64
commit
|
commitdiff
|
tree
2017-02-16
NicJA
re-a
d
d the define and comment
.
commit
|
commitdiff
|
tree
2017-02-16
NicJA
remove the define and co
m
m
ent since they
are
n
o longer
.
.
.
commit
|
commitdiff
|
tree
2017-02-16
Nic
J
A
#
use the sam
e
i
n
terrupt/ldt code on
b
oth
32bit and
.
.
.
commit
|
commitdiff
|
tree
2017-02-16
NicJA
a
d
d the 3sbi
t
idt descri
p
tor
commit
|
commitdiff
|
tree
2017-02-15
NicJA
d
o
not try to init the semaphore
if
it isn'
t
th
e
re
.
commit
|
commitdiff
|
tree
2017-02-15
NicJA
Do NOT fo
r
ce enable
a brok
e
n
ex
p
erimental f
e
ature,
.
.
.
commit
|
commitdiff
|
tree
2017-02-15
NicJA
enabl
e
the ioap
i
c co
n
t
roller
.
can be
d
i
sabled wit
h
.
.
.
commit
|
commitdiff
|
tree
2017-02-15
N
icJA
wip commit
.
rework
X
86_64 LDT/IRQ code
so th
a
t vectors
.
.
.
commit
|
commitdiff
|
tree
2017-02-15
N
i
cJA
a little debug
commit
|
commitdiff
|
tree
2017-02-15
NicJA
make su
r
e
etask includes needed
d
ef
i
nes
.
commit
|
commitdiff
|
tree
2017-02-15
Nic
J
A
store
t
he bootstraps name i
n
its
m
e
m
list
.
don't use
.
.
.
commit
|
commitdiff
|
tree
2017-02-15
NicJA
use lockdisable
commit
|
commitdiff
|
tree
2017-02-15
NicJA
protect
a
c
cess
to th
e
msgport on E
X
ECSMP builds
.
commit
|
commitdiff
|
tree
2017-02-15
NicJA
don't include the AROS
debug header
.
commit
|
commitdiff
|
tree
2017-02-15
NicJA
use execs logging so we d
o
nt need
t
o i
n
cl
u
de aros debug
.
.
.
commit
|
commitdiff
|
tree
2017-02-15
NicJA
protect
access to the ms
g
por
t
o
n
EXECSMP builds
.
commit
|
commitdiff
|
tree
2017-02-15
NicJA
d
o
n't
d
efine debug unnecessa
r
ily
.
commit
|
commitdiff
|
tree
2017-02-15
N
icJA
m
a
ke sure th
e
m
e
mlist
ptr is
i
nitialized
.
dont include
.
.
.
commit
|
commitdiff
|
tree
2017-02-15
Nic
J
A
for
m
at debug consiste
n
t with the res
t
o
f the
s
ystem
commit
|
commitdiff
|
tree
2017-02-15
NicJA
i
nit
i
alize a
m
s
gport's spinlock
.
commit
|
commitdiff
|
tree
2017-02-15
NicJA
msgports ne
e
d to
b
e spinl
o
c
k
protected
.
commit
|
commitdiff
|
tree
2017-02-15
Nic
J
A
i
f
the task didn
'
t have a name, but has
a
v
alid pa
r
en
t
.
.
.
commit
|
commitdiff
|
tree
2017-02-15
NicJA
update the documentation about the use of disabl
e
/enable
.
.
.
commit
|
commitdiff
|
tree
2017-02-13
NicJA
update copyr
i
ght
commit
|
commitdiff
|
tree
next